Here comes to the ultimate solution: hard reboot your kindle. Hold down the power button for 20 seconds and then release it. Make sure you keep holding the button for 20 seconds even the screen goes black. The screen should flicker. You'll see the Kindle splash screen and a fill-up bar. Just wait and your Kindle will come back to life. Please note: the fill-up bar is the sign that your kindle reboot successfully.
Then re-download your problematic kindle book. This time this book will be downloaded successfully. Solution 10 If none of the above resolves your issue, contact Amazon support for assistance. Reinstalling an app is easy but you need to be careful about leftover files. These junk files may cause the Kindle app to not open when you reinstall the app. This is why we recommend a clean uninstallation using the Revo Uninstaller app. Once Kindle is uninstalled, download the setup file again and reinstall. So, do this first before trying out other solutions. After turning off the Kindle device, leave it off for one minute before powering it back on. When you do this, try to download the book again. The way that restarting your tablet checkmates minor software issues, is the same way a network reset fixes issues due to your connectivity. First, put your device in airplane mode for a while and disable airplane mode. You can easily reset your network by turning off the wireless connections on the device and switching it back on.
Whenever you download a book, it gets listed in the Your Content and Devices page. Here, you can double-check that you completed the order. This incomplete download can be a result of an interrupted connection in the course of the download. To fix issues arising from incomplete Amazon downloads, delete the file and initialize a fresh download.
